Scientific Training Officer (full-time or part-time)

Commencing date: As soon as possible

Job description: The primary duty is to implement the scientific training programme of the EMBL Hamburg Unit. This will involve: - Coordination, teaching (where appropriate) and active participation in the organisation of the scientific programme for user-training courses, workshops, lectures, demonstrations and open days; - Creating and updating tutorials, workbooks and eLearning materials in liaison with EMBL faculty. Making course materials available on the web, in close liaison with EMBL Hamburg services (IT, administration); - Interacting closely with the EMBL International Centre for Advanced Training [EICAT] to optimise the use of EMBL¡¦s training facilities;
- Applying for training-related funding;
- Gathering and analysing training statistics, and promoting training events in liaison with other staff members.

The position will require extensive interactions with the Group and Team Leaders of EMBL-Hamburg Unit. There will be an option to complement these tasks by an active contribution to one of the ongoing research projects at the EMBL-Hamburg Unit.

This appointment will be available either as full-time or part-time.

Qualifications and experience: The ideal candidate will hold a PhD in natural sciences and will have minimally two years of postdoctoral experience in structural biology or a related research area. Previous know-how in research training and/or the development of training materials will be an important asset. Experience in designing and running scientific courses from introductory to advanced levels is necessary.

In addition to appropriate project management skills, the successful candidate will have excellent organisational and communication skills as well as the ability to contribute effectively to a team. Familiarity with Windows, MS Office, e-mail and Internet applications is essential. A working knowledge of other operating systems (e.g. UNIX/Linux) is highly desirable. HTML editing and designing, as well as knowledge of Adobe Creative Suite, QuarkXpress or other drawing and page-layout programmes are considered to be an advantage. Fluency in English is essential and familiarity with other European languages is desirable.

Contract: A contract of 3 years will be offered to the successful candidate. This can be renewed, depending on circumstances at the time of the review.
